Winter Farmers Markets Offer Variety of Local Products
From Glocester to North Kingstown, farmers markets offer Rhode Island-grown and produced products.
From Aquidneck Island to South County to the northwest corner of the state, Rhode Islanders now have six winter farmers’ markets available where they can purchase a wide variety of locally-grown and produced products for the holiday season. Coastal Growers Winter Farmers Market Coastal Growers Market moved things indoors this month for its Winter Market, now located in the upper level of Lafayette Mill on Ten Rod Road just west of Wickford Village. The winter market is open from 10 a.m. to 1 p.m. every Saturday from Nov. 3 to April 27, 2013. During the spring and summer, the market is found at Casey Farm in Saunderstown.
